Satellite ground stations are essential components of satellite communication systems. They facilitate communication between satellites and terrestrial networks, enabling functions such as telemetry, tracking and command (TT&C), data reception and processing, communication backhaul, and network management. These stations support various satellite platforms operating in low Earth orbit (LEO), medium Earth orbit (MEO), and geostationary Earth orbit (GEO).

One of the most significant trends in the satellite ground station market is the growing adoption of Ground Station as a Service (GSaaS). This model enables satellite operators to access ground station infrastructure without building and maintaining their own facilities, improving operational flexibility and reducing infrastructure costs.
Another important trend is the increasing deployment of LEO satellite constellations, which require extensive ground station networks for continuous communication and data transfer. The expansion of commercial space activities and satellite-based broadband services is further accelerating the demand for advanced ground station infrastructure.
The integration of network management, automation, and data processing capabilities is also transforming ground station operations, improving efficiency and supporting large-scale satellite communication networks.
